Why construction creates a distinct OEM ERP opportunity
Construction buyers rarely purchase ERP as a standalone application decision. They evaluate it as part of a broader operating model that spans project delivery, subcontractor coordination, cost control, equipment usage, contract administration, retention management, change orders, and executive reporting. That means partners who understand construction workflows can create more value than vendors that only sell licenses. OEM ERP partner programs become attractive when they let partners combine industry expertise with a configurable platform, branded service delivery, and long-term account control.
This is also why generic reseller models often underperform in construction. Resellers compete on product access and implementation rates, while OEM-oriented partners compete on business outcomes, packaged services, and lifecycle ownership. The difference matters financially. A reseller model tends to concentrate revenue at the point of sale. An OEM and white-label model can support subscription platforms, managed support, cloud operations, integration services, and customer success programs that extend revenue across the full customer lifecycle.
| Model | Primary Revenue Source | Strategic Advantage | Main Trade-off |
|---|---|---|---|
| Traditional Reseller | License margin and projects | Lower entry complexity | Limited differentiation and weaker recurring revenue |
| OEM White-label ERP | Subscriptions plus services | Brand control and stronger account ownership | Requires enablement, packaging, and operational maturity |
| Managed ERP Service Provider | Managed Services and cloud operations | High retention and operational stickiness | Needs service delivery discipline and support capability |
| Vertical SaaS Extension Partner | Industry modules and integrations | Deep construction specialization | Depends on platform extensibility and roadmap alignment |

Choosing the right platform and deployment strategy
Construction customers do not all require the same deployment model. Some prioritize speed and standardization, making Multi-tenant SaaS attractive. Others require stronger isolation, custom integration controls, or specific governance requirements, which can favor Dedicated SaaS or Private Cloud. Larger enterprises may need a Hybrid Cloud strategy to connect ERP with existing line-of-business systems, data residency requirements, or phased modernization programs. Partners should avoid treating deployment as a technical afterthought. It is a commercial and risk decision that affects pricing, support, compliance, and scalability.
| Deployment Model | Best Fit | Commercial Impact | Operational Consideration |
|---|---|---|---|
| Multi-tenant SaaS | Standardized mid-market offers | Efficient subscription margins | Requires disciplined release and tenant governance |
| Dedicated SaaS | Customers needing isolation or tailored controls | Higher contract value | More environment-specific support effort |
| Private Cloud | Regulated or highly customized environments | Premium managed service potential | Greater infrastructure and compliance responsibility |
| Hybrid Cloud | Enterprises with legacy integration needs | Supports phased transformation programs | Needs stronger architecture and integration governance |

How pricing models shape partner profitability
Many partner programs fail because pricing is copied from software licensing logic instead of being designed around service economics. Construction-focused OEM ERP programs should support subscription business models that align with customer value and partner operating costs. Infrastructure-based Pricing can be useful when workload intensity, storage, integration volume, or environment isolation materially affect delivery cost. However, pure infrastructure pricing can be difficult for buyers to forecast. The strongest commercial models usually combine a predictable platform subscription with clearly defined managed service tiers and optional usage-based components.
Partners should also separate implementation revenue from recurring operational revenue. Implementation services fund deployment and process design. Recurring revenue should come from platform subscriptions, Managed Services, support retainers, cloud operations, integration monitoring, and customer success programs. This separation improves margin visibility and reduces the risk of underpricing long-term obligations.

Common mistakes in construction OEM ERP expansion
Several recurring mistakes reduce partner profitability. The first is treating construction as a generic ERP vertical rather than a workflow-intensive operating environment. The second is over-customizing early deals, which creates delivery drag and weakens productized margins. The third is launching a white-label offer without a support model, observability standards, or escalation governance. The fourth is pricing only for implementation effort while ignoring the cost of long-term cloud operations, security oversight, and customer success.
Another common error is failing to define the boundary between partner-owned services and platform-provider responsibilities. Without that clarity, support delays, margin leakage, and customer confusion become likely. Partners should also avoid promising AI outcomes before they have reliable data structures, integration governance, and operational telemetry. AI-assisted operations can improve support triage, anomaly detection, and workflow recommendations, but only when the underlying service model is mature.
